From a899236cc62beb4ef9498cc5090f7d874ab9af8a Mon Sep 17 00:00:00 2001 From: Kevin Mihelich <kevin@archlinuxarm.org> Date: Sun, 18 Jun 2023 22:49:04 +0000 Subject: [PATCH] removed extra/webkit2gtk-5.0 --- extra/webkit2gtk-5.0/PKGBUILD | 158 ------------------ ...A3BC334FD7E3369E7C77B291C559DBE4C9123B.asc | 21 --- ...FCF61CF9A2DEAB31D81BD3F3D322D0EC4582C3.asc | 23 --- 3 files changed, 202 deletions(-) delete mode 100644 extra/webkit2gtk-5.0/PKGBUILD delete mode 100644 extra/webkit2gtk-5.0/keys/pgp/5AA3BC334FD7E3369E7C77B291C559DBE4C9123B.asc delete mode 100644 extra/webkit2gtk-5.0/keys/pgp/D7FCF61CF9A2DEAB31D81BD3F3D322D0EC4582C3.asc diff --git a/extra/webkit2gtk-5.0/PKGBUILD b/extra/webkit2gtk-5.0/PKGBUILD deleted file mode 100644 index dc8b71ff9..000000000 --- a/extra/webkit2gtk-5.0/PKGBUILD +++ /dev/null @@ -1,158 +0,0 @@ -# Maintainer: Jan Alexander Steffens (heftig) <heftig@archlinux.org> -# Contributor: Eric Bélanger <eric@archlinux.org> - -# ALARM: Kevin Mihelich <kevin@archlinuxarm.org> -# - build v7 with vfpv3, neon is broken - -highmem=1 - -pkgbase=webkit2gtk-5.0 -pkgname=( - webkit2gtk-5.0 - webkit2gtk-5.0-docs -) -pkgver=2.38.6 -pkgrel=1 -pkgdesc="Web content engine for GTK" -url="https://webkitgtk.org" -arch=(x86_64) -license=(custom) -depends=( - at-spi2-core - atk - bubblewrap - cairo - enchant - fontconfig - freetype2 - glib2 - gst-plugins-base-libs - gstreamer - gtk4 - harfbuzz - harfbuzz-icu - hyphen - icu - libavif - libegl - libgcrypt - libgl - libgles - libice - libjpeg - libmanette - libnotify - libpng - libseccomp - libsecret - libsoup3 - libsystemd - libtasn1 - libwebp - libwpe - libx11 - libxcomposite - libxext - libxml2 - libxslt - libxt - openjpeg2 - sqlite - wayland - woff2 - wpebackend-fdo - xdg-dbus-proxy - zlib -) -makedepends=( - cmake - gi-docgen - gobject-introspection - gperf - gst-plugins-bad - ninja - python - ruby - systemd - wayland-protocols -) -source=( - $url/releases/webkitgtk-$pkgver.tar.xz{,.asc} -) -sha256sums=('1c614c9589389db1a79ea9ba4293bbe8ac3ab0a2234cac700935fae0724ad48b' - 'SKIP') -validpgpkeys=( - 'D7FCF61CF9A2DEAB31D81BD3F3D322D0EC4582C3' # Carlos Garcia Campos <cgarcia@igalia.com> - '5AA3BC334FD7E3369E7C77B291C559DBE4C9123B' # Adrián Pérez de Castro <aperez@igalia.com> -) - -prepare() { - cd webkitgtk-$pkgver -} - -build() { - local cmake_options=( - -DPORT=GTK - -DCMAKE_BUILD_TYPE=Release - -DCMAKE_INSTALL_PREFIX=/usr - -DCMAKE_INSTALL_LIBDIR=lib - -DCMAKE_INSTALL_LIBEXECDIR=lib - -DCMAKE_SKIP_RPATH=ON - -DUSE_AVIF=ON - -DUSE_GTK4=ON - -DENABLE_DOCUMENTATION=ON - -DENABLE_MINIBROWSER=ON - ) - - # Produce minimal debug info: 4.3 GB of debug data makes the - # build too slow and is too much to package for debuginfod - CFLAGS+=' -g1' - CXXFLAGS+=' -g1' - - [[ $CARCH == "armv7h" ]] && CFLAGS=`echo $CFLAGS | sed -e 's/neon/vfpv3/'` && CXXFLAGS="$CFLAGS" - - cmake -S webkitgtk-$pkgver -B build -G Ninja "${cmake_options[@]}" - cmake --build build -} - -package_webkit2gtk-5.0() { - depends+=( - libWPEBackend-fdo-1.0.so - libwpe-1.0.so - ) - provides+=( - libjavascriptcoregtk-5.0.so - libwebkit2gtk-5.0.so - ) - optdepends=( - 'geoclue: Geolocation support' - 'gst-libav: nonfree media decoding' - 'gst-plugins-bad: media decoding' - 'gst-plugins-good: media decoding' - ) - - DESTDIR="$pkgdir" cmake --install build - - rm -r "$pkgdir/usr/bin" - - mkdir -p doc/usr/share - mv {"$pkgdir",doc}/usr/share/gtk-doc - - cd webkitgtk-$pkgver - find Source -name 'COPYING*' -or -name 'LICENSE*' -print0 | sort -z | - while IFS= read -d $'\0' -r _f; do - echo "### $_f ###" - cat "$_f" - echo - done | - install -Dm644 /dev/stdin "$pkgdir/usr/share/licenses/$pkgname/LICENSE" -} - -package_webkit2gtk-5.0-docs() { - pkgdesc+=" (documentation)" - depends=() - - mv doc/* "$pkgdir" -} - -# vim:set sw=2 sts=-1 et: diff --git a/extra/webkit2gtk-5.0/keys/pgp/5AA3BC334FD7E3369E7C77B291C559DBE4C9123B.asc b/extra/webkit2gtk-5.0/keys/pgp/5AA3BC334FD7E3369E7C77B291C559DBE4C9123B.asc deleted file mode 100644 index 9f844169f..000000000 --- a/extra/webkit2gtk-5.0/keys/pgp/5AA3BC334FD7E3369E7C77B291C559DBE4C9123B.asc +++ /dev/null @@ -1,21 +0,0 @@ ------BEGIN PGP PUBLIC KEY BLOCK----- - -mQGiBEhD/gURBADY9/zG24BcSOkrarNtDlMqTM1Mc22gBlpVs3IyGwiYFy1f+NYL -0CwgO6JsJPF0BsrLtZ0jO7SCUOnq1lQ/XA3Ecttp9Fc7p7qRoDX4okC72PFGOtth -fnnkAaFe4d2LYIXs6ZPbuH4x7sDnEDcK2ceJvNXFIRjF8XnOglpN3pmI+wCggRxa -VFsAYh/xbm5/UYSDyJDqCH0EALjkCl4l5kGVA+5ZQgtuvLNrHyOIAX35pwE4fKby -krpM7DP0YooNnXzENOPvOB4WlhW8dAAt2EuQspvmJieeevE//DcgAhYVZBlzNnQq -Z3yPbJY4ucQy9KU5hyP6GLul+80KThhJZRAiCnjSQf8H3Ij7sEwLkSAmg1MIyPF7 -OShABAC42FzEpsyW6+SX7c6FNYB5ZgsgEESq6nTiCJ77Tqe5CrOqNplpNqrw/knI -GgSEsxmXNEhBvXCjCH4CDDGPXVuqXpHB/E38JW75irXVVSr47iTx0XaBRzGLcHyM -gT1b/yYCl10FV/47u8XaOP0BP9cQ2A9PY/vRTKRDNbe4plJSRbQsQWRyacOhbiBQ -w6lyZXogZGUgQ2FzdHJvIDxhcGVyZXpAaWdhbGlhLmNvbT6IgQQTEQoAQQIbIwIe -AQIXgAIZAQULCQgHAwUVCgkICwUWAgMBABYhBFqjvDNP1+M2nnx3spHFWdvkyRI7 -BQJeuoBnBQkaOOliAAoJEJHFWdvkyRI7lAsAn0EYqK753vXGH0fQGi30hnLUTbo7 -AJ4gi/3tS5RXrokUBWt//IhPrkUSBrQ+QWRyacOhbiBQw6lyZXogZGUgQ2FzdHJv -IChwZXJzb25hbCkgPGFkcmlhbkBwZXJlemRlY2FzdHJvLm9yZz6IfgQTEQoAPgIb -IwIeAQIXgAULCQgHAwUVCgkICwUWAgMBABYhBFqjvDNP1+M2nnx3spHFWdvkyRI7 -BQJeuoBuBQkaOOliAAoJEJHFWdvkyRI7PlsAn0kzehBht+bqJ9IVW08hfq3dNirm -AJsHuPgQnz2Zm43XDUf6Re8vaoxlxQ== -=tAiD ------END PGP PUBLIC KEY BLOCK----- diff --git a/extra/webkit2gtk-5.0/keys/pgp/D7FCF61CF9A2DEAB31D81BD3F3D322D0EC4582C3.asc b/extra/webkit2gtk-5.0/keys/pgp/D7FCF61CF9A2DEAB31D81BD3F3D322D0EC4582C3.asc deleted file mode 100644 index e5d71dd52..000000000 --- a/extra/webkit2gtk-5.0/keys/pgp/D7FCF61CF9A2DEAB31D81BD3F3D322D0EC4582C3.asc +++ /dev/null @@ -1,23 +0,0 @@ ------BEGIN PGP PUBLIC KEY BLOCK----- - -mQGiBEy4Qy4RBACevATwAKdArGO2UjVGsP3nb3BWLfB9KR5hbpuL5yejUoR6xeN4 -vsw1/fy9fiGlsLGqlmnd6bDZ6c7mNyc0ERXXGk2QOQEMeDyL6VsoZEbo5t8bZa6B -Pxc23C9L4d0bdNF7y0CoO7xsg1zClq23MXWAgi4Wm+ZDonw+b2UBcCt/uwCg9AST -/g8XgNKZ4WxpRI4bM/1BvxUD/2xeJkUjgmdwV14dOdHmsW7BYJHUKxAt9KBSJ5Yo -ZDCmh6HTtUjd9dKwkuRTxtc3G4s+J5D5WCeNKQ/kNAYAoclzXYc2crTrXZ+RqWap -G+ngUZxgnyNAaveyUjV19qDRJKVuzBXeQWH/UU5eEpuRfx7ReyFX7sAhDOmnVrvg -IoegA/0SNS+wsGjYxpWOO1QMsqGidgIp5yLanfA7qsfxz8t+gGtXOSqomUJsYyYX -a0c2kXl3ZPe/cyK6j9o+l4YrczkNAxeXVJd4uA4sSrqmKI1F7cICV3EqJ5uyKWll -eW/sfhKNcPiadBZr9LNS1775jWM3pNxszZrjCnTfspn0gyGTbLQpQ2FybG9zIEdh -cmNpYSBDYW1wb3MgPGNnYXJjaWFAaWdhbGlhLmNvbT6IYgQTEQIAIgUCTLhDLgIb -AwYLCQgHAwIGFQgCCQoLBBYCAwECHgECF4AACgkQ89Mi0OxFgsO7aQCgyouexI5L -4PxyZlCgucZj2UGUI1kAn2Lh4CPgaCa7kno1aArSFzzdVRnhuQENBEy4Qy4QBADZ -F1vw6zV7ZKGg8Ipfi0ASbDRVzHdr4wdoiNbFGKXykwi3PRuolrSTd+970u0MNX30 -ZmfOTk/cidymaBd0RyVnwmPgnoRxZpKhMnFrlxRYtukUHyYDeFwM376ux1TXNWwG -sxZ3RmENWyoAs8GK3vIYhaqC22qxS1SfjMn1eueonwADBQQAnLZte7R5TK0j5L1K -/JJc82JOkdjlF6ORS+hxHqlITmRevmo5zcvBMfCjH98y5yGVHciQ/Pp+AC+hI7n0 -r2B+HO7/M+fzub4mJpgsrdGLebwFOOMuJQCzU/vm2O+ni9RfhKGxj6j5ibVzW/Xg -dxDF7ffwmiqAWJrzUGtIBKRw372ISQQYEQIACQUCTLhDLgIbDAAKCRDz0yLQ7EWC -w/ohAJ9TForRmpOoZQn8nC82lvjLnl8yJwCfePN1wgFlZu2kkHP4d0fJ2LN6whM= -=HKDK ------END PGP PUBLIC KEY BLOCK-----